Crystal structure of the P1 domain of CheA3 in complex with CheY6 from R. sphaeroides
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 20161720
About this Structure
3KYJ is a 2 chains structure with sequences from Rhodobacter sphaeroides.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Bell CH, Porter SL, Strawson A, Stuart DI, Armitage JP. Using structural information to change the phosphotransfer specificity of a two-component chemotaxis signalling complex. PLoS Biol. 2010 Feb 9;8(2):e1000306. PMID:20161720 doi:10.1371/journal.pbio.1000306
